Warm and Fuzzy Facts about Animal Assisted Therapy

... This paper will focus on the causes and effects of animal (pet) assisted therapy in a number of situations. ... The goals of animal assisted therapy (AAT) include: reduction of loneliness, improved communication, trust, reduction in the need for medications, improvement of cognitive function, quality enhanced living, physical functioning improvement, decreased stress and anxiety, improved vital signs and motivating the patient (Connor, 2001). ... Improved self-esteem, social competence and positive socio-emotional functioning in chronically ill children has also been linked to companion animals, along with the fact that a friendly animal being present showed a decrease in blood pressure while resting and while under stress. ... This might be very important in chronically ill children in helping them fit in to what is not a normal life style (Spence, et al 2002)
Because (therapy) animals are nonjudgmental, and offer unconditional love, using them in critical and acute care settings can reduce pre-op stress for patients and families, in addition to improve communication, aid in reality orientation, reduce the need for pain medication and improve body image (they don’t care how you look). ... A good example would be a use in occupational therapy. ... Patients will reach out farther to pet an animal than they would to reach out for the therapist (Connor 2001).
Oncology patients have voiced their gratitude at spending time with an animal before dying, or would get excited and jump up to share in playful moments. When used in the group therapy sessions, which can be very stressful, having an animal there to stroke and give back unconditional approval and love has been known to make a patient feel better about themselves and calmer about the setting in which they have been placed (Connor 2001). ... In Colorado, the Department of Corrections has begun using animal therapy with adult prisoners (Connor 2001). ... This center uses animal assisted therapy (and wilderness challenges) as alternative treatment.
